Finance Review — Orvane Line Pricing

For heads of department: the quarterly review confirms the Orvane line is underpriced relative to cost inflation, with margins down three points year on year. A 5% adjustment would restore target profitability without notable volume risk, per the Caldris branch trial. Finance recommends implementation next quarter. The confidential board position on this matter is recorded below.

confidential, kahog-bawif: The northern region missed its Pramir quota by 20.0 percent last quarter. Casaxek Freight plans to lower the Fraion list price by 41.5 percent in December. The finance team signed off on a budget of $236.4 million for Project Druius. The renewal with Fenysix Partners closes at $91.3 million a year, 2.1 percent below the last contract.

# Reviewer note — this env file drives Snackline, our vending-machine restock planner.
# Most knobs are boring: depot IDs, truck capacity, forecast window. The one thing
# to sanity-check is REORDER_FLOOR; we bumped it to 12 after the Brixton-route
# stockouts last sprint. Planner talks to the inventory gateway over mTLS, and the
# client secret for that handshake is set on the line right below.

sealed setting: LEDGER_TOKEN20=6148d35bbb480b0ab79e

# Break-Glass Access: Deep-Link Routing

For the weekly eng sync: if the Marlowe deep-link router misdirects mobile traffic, do not redeploy immediately. First capture the routing table snapshot, then request break-glass approval from the duty lead. Document every change in the incident log. Emergency access to the routing config store requires the recovery passphrase provided below.

unlock words, fafog-tajop: fendor-kasix

## Artifact Signing for Zero-Downtime Schema Migrations

All Ledgerloom migration bundles must be signed before the rollout controller will apply them against the live cluster. Reviewers: confirm the bundle manifest lists both expand and contract phases, then check the signature on the final artifact. Verification is done against the team's migration signing key, reproduced below for convenience.

deploy key for kahag-kagaf: bky9_uLYdkfG6Z